Additional adoption info

IMPORTANT:

- Must be 21 years or older. If not, parent or guardian must provide approval to adoption or foster interest.
- If you are renting, your landlord must give the approval to fostering or adopting, NO EXCEPTIONS.
- Homes that will have the dog alone for 9+ hours will not qualify unless additional arrangements are made.
- All fields in the adoption application must be filled out completely or your application may be denied otherwise.
- Half the adoption fee is refundable if trial adoption doesn’t work out. Adoption fee in non-refundable after trial adoption.
--

ADOPTION PROCESS:

All dogs come up to date on shots, dewormed, microchipped and fixed. Please contact us if you have additional questions.

- Fill out adoption application for the dog of interest. Application: www.lovesecondchances.com/applications/adoption-application
- Allow us a few days to review and get back to you with a basic interview.
- Arranging a meet and greet with the dog of interest and yourself.
- If all goes well during meet and greet and you would like to move forward we will contact you for a home check. If you are already an “approved home” you will get to take the dog or puppy home if you decide at the meet and greet he/she is a good fit. (Please contact if you would like to become an approved adopter.)
- If your home check passes we require our potential homes to do a mandatory1 week adoption trial to ensure a good fit.


INTERNATIONAL ADOPTION PROCESS:

Our international rescues come up to date on shots, dewormed, microchipped and fixed. All medical will be provided. International adoption dogs do not require additional cost in flight fee or in adoption fees, click here for more info on our adoption fees. For more information on the International Program, click here. Potential adopters for international rescues pick up directly from the airport (SFO) adopters in Seattle pick ups are at (SEATEC). Please contact us if you have additional questions.

- Fill out adoption application for the dog of interest. Application: www.lovesecondchances.com/applications/adoption-application
- Allow us a few days to review and get back to you with a basic interview.
- Once you have reviewed the dogs information (videos) and decide to move forward we arrange a home check to get your home “approved” for adoption.
- Once you are an “approved adopter” the dog of interest will be marked for your home and no other applicants will be able to apply. Your home will be priority for this dog therefore commitment is also needed.
- Once a flight has been confirmed we will send you the information on pick up and get you ready for your new potential companion.
- After pick up you will get a 1-2 week adoption trial to ensure a good fit.
